简要总结
Anemia is a widespread health condition defined by reduced red blood cell (RBC) count or low hemoglobin (Hb) concentration, impairing oxygen delivery to tissues and organs. As per the World Health Organization (WHO), it is diagnosed when Hb levels fall below 12 g/dL in females and 13 g/dL in males. Common symptoms include fatigue, dizziness, weakness, headaches, and shortness of breath. Anemia is classified into microcytic, normocytic, and macrocytic types based on mean corpuscular volume (MCV). Diagnosis typically involves measuring Hb, hematocrit, and RBC indices such as MCV, mean cell hemoglobin concentration (MCHC), and reticulocyte count. Additional tests like peripheral blood smear (PBS) and hemoglobin electrophoresis help determine the underlying cause. However, conventional diagnostic methods often lack the ability to capture high-resolution, single-cell-level data, limiting their sensitivity to subtle RBC abnormalities. Assessing RBC structural and biochemical features provides deeper insights into anemia’s pathophysiology, enabling early detection, accurate classification, and improved clinical management. Against this background, the present prospective cross-sectional study aims to assess the relationship between iron levels and structural alteration of red blood cells using Quantitative phase Imaging in 24 individuals aged 20–30 years, including 12 anemic cases and 12 controls. Participants will be voluntarily recruited from individuals visiting Kasturba Hospital for routine health checkups, based on specified inclusion and exclusion criteria and after obtaining informed consent. Data will be statistically analyzed using Jamovi software, applying descriptive statistics (mean, median, standard deviation) and Pearson correlation. This study will enable identifying variations in structural alterations in red blood cells linked to anemia, while also investigating the fluctuation in iron level impact the structure and function of hemoglobin and enhancing the understanding of the biochemical connection between iron status and anemia.

入选标准
- •Group 1: Diagnosed with anemia (hemoglobin concentration from 6g/dL to 10g/dL) Age: 20-30 years.
- •All genders are included.
- •Participants with request for complete blood count and Iron profile.
- •Group 2: Individuals without anemia (hemoglobin concentration from 12g/dL to 15g/dL) Age: 20-30 years All genders are included Participants with request for complete blood count and Iron profile.
排除标准
- •Anemia caused by acute blood loss (eg: trauma, surgery).
- •History of blood transfusions in the past 3 months.
- •Participants are currently on medications/supplementation.
